Cost of development between Android and iOS apps
Developing a mobile application can be a daunting and expensive task, especially if you want to create versions for both iOS and Android platforms. When comparing the cost of development between the two, it’s important to note that each platform has its own set of intricacies, requirements, and timeframes. Developing an Android app can be less costly upfront due to its open-source nature and the number of devices it can run on. However, the costs can add up when it comes to testing and maintenance for the various devices and operating system versions. On the other hand, developing an iOS app typically requires more investment upfront due to stricter guidelines and approval processes, but can ultimately have a more streamlined development and maintenance process. At the end of the day, the cost of development for a mobile app depends on various factors that need to be carefully considered.

Technical Differences – What makes Android and iOS apps unique in their design and technology
When it comes to mobile app development, there are two major operating systems dominating the market: Android and iOS. While both offer apps for users to make the most of their smartphones, there are significant technical differences in the design and technology of each respective app ecosystem. For starters, iOS apps are exclusive to Apple’s devices and can only be downloaded from the App Store, while Android apps can be downloaded from various sources. Additionally, the programming languages used for each operating system are different, with iOS apps being primarily developed using Objective-C or Swift, and Android apps relying on Java or Kotlin. These technical differences ultimately affect the user experience and functionality of each app, making them unique in their own way.

App Store Optimization Strategies – What should you consider when publishing an app for maximum success
When it comes to publishing an app, the competition can be tough. With millions of apps available on various app stores, it’s important to consider a few strategies to ensure that your app stands out from the crowd. App Store Optimization (ASO) is one of the most important techniques to focus on. It’s a process of optimizing your app’s visibility in an app store so that it ranks higher in search results and can be easily found by your target audience. To achieve maximum success with your app, you should consider factors such as optimizing your app title, description, visuals, keywords, reviews, and ratings. It’s an ongoing process, but following these ASO strategies can make a big difference in attracting potential users to your app.
